Undergraduate Certificate in Anthropological Perspectives on Intellectual Property Law
-- ViewingNowThe Undergraduate Certificate in Anthropological Perspectives on Intellectual Property Law is a unique course that bridges the gap between cultural anthropology and legal studies. This program's importance lies in its innovative approach to intellectual property rights, examining them from a cultural viewpoint.
